Installation of the Springs of the Cable Tension Regulator
WARNING:
MAKE SURE THAT THE GROUND SAFETY-LOCKS ARE IN POSITION ON THE LANDING GEAR. THIS WILL PREVENT UNWANTED MOVEMENT OF THE LANDING GEAR, AND THUS POSSIBLE INJURY TO PERSONS AND DAMAGE TO THE AIRCRAFT AND/OR EQUIPMENT.
WARNING:
PUT THE SAFETY DEVICES AND THE WARNING NOTICES IN POSITION BEFORE YOU START A TASK ON OR NEAR:
- THE FLIGHT CONTROLS
- THE FLIGHT CONTROL SURFACES
- THE LANDING GEAR AND THE RELATED DOORS
- COMPONENTS THAT MOVE.
WARNING:
MAKE SURE THAT THE TRAVEL RANGES OF THE FLIGHT CONTROLS SURFACES ARE CLEAR. MOVEMENT OF FLIGHT CONTROLS CAN CAUSE INJURY TO PERSONS AND/OR DAMAGE TO EQUIPMENT.
ZONE: 310
1. Reason for the JobSelf explanatory
2. Job Set-up Information
A. Fixtures, Tools, Test and Support Equipment
| REFERENCE | QTY | DESIGNATION |
|---|---|---|
| No specific | 1 | ACCESS PLATFORM 6M (20 FT) - ADJUSTABLE |
| No specific | AR | WARNING NOTICE(S) |
| 98D27403500000 | 1 | PITCH TRIM CONTROL LOCKING |
| 98D27407532000 | 1 | RIGGING PIN - THS MECHANICAL CONTROL |
| ZONE/ACCESS | ZONE DESCRIPTION |
|---|---|
| 310 | FUSLG TAIL SECTION AFT OF AFT PRESS BHD |
| 311AL, 312AR |
| FIG.ITEM | DESIGNATION | IPC-CSN |
|---|---|---|
| 7 | COTTER PINS | AIPC 27-41-42-01-050 |
| REFERENCE | DESIGNATION |
|---|---|
| TASK 20-24-11-100-001-A | Cleaning and Protection of the Cables |
| TASK 20-24-12-200-001-A | Check of the Control Cables |
| TASK 27-41-00-220-002-A | Check of the Correct Tension of the THS Mechanical Control Cables |
| TASK 29-00-00-864-001-A | Put the Related Hydraulic System in the Depressurized Configuration before Maintenance Action |
Subtask 27-41-42-860-054-A
A. Aircraft Maintenance Configuration
(1) Make sure that the ACCESS PLATFORM 6M (20 FT) - ADJUSTABLE is in position.
(2) Make sure that the access panel 311AL is removed and the access door 312AR is opened.
(3) Make sure that the Green and the Yellow hydraulic systems are depressurized and put them in the maintenance configuration (Ref. AMM TASK 29-00-00-864-001).
(4) Make sure that the WARNING NOTICE(S) are in position to tell persons not to pressurize the Green and the Yellow hydraulic systems.
(5) Make sure that the 98D27403500000 PITCH TRIM CONTROL LOCKING is installed in the pitch trim control wheel.
(6) Make sure that the 98D27407532000 RIGGING PIN - THS MECHANICAL CONTROL is installed in the rocker assembly (12) of the cable tension regulator (10).

B. Make sure that this(these) circuit breaker(s) is(are) open, safetied and tagged:
4. Procedure| PANEL | DESIGNATION | FIN | LOCATION |
|---|---|---|---|
| ** ON A/C NOT FOR ALL | |||
| 49VU | FLIGHT CONTROLS/ELAC1/NORM/SPLY | 15CE1 | B11 |
| 49VU | FLIGHT CONTROLS/THS/ACTR/MOT2 | 19CE2 | B09 |
| ** ON A/C NOT FOR ALL | |||
| 49VU | FLIGHT CONTROLS/ELAC1/NORM/SPLY | 15CE1 | B06 |
| 49VU | FLIGHT CONTROLS/THS/ACTR/MOT2 | 19CE2 | B04 |
| ** ON A/C ALL | |||
| 105VU | FLT CTL/ELAC1/STBY SPLY | 16CE1 | A01 |
| 121VU | FLIGHT CONTROLS/THS ACTR/MOT3 | 19CE3 | Q17 |
| 121VU | FLIGHT CONTROLS/THS ACTR/MOT1 | 19CE1 | Q16 |
Subtask 27-41-42-420-051-A
A. Installation of the Springs of the Cable Tension Regulator
(1) Clean the component interfaces and the adjacent area.
(2) Do an inspection of the component interfaces and the adjacent area.
(3) Make sure that the THS control cables are not damaged (Ref. AMM TASK 20-24-12-200-001).
(4) Make sure that there is no corrosion on the THS control cables (Ref. AMM TASK 20-24-11-100-001).
(5) Connect the springs (9) to the bolts (11).
(6) Install the washers (8) and the AIPC 27-41-42-01-050 COTTER PINS (7).
(7) Put the cover (2) in position on the cable tension regulator (10).
(8) Install the bolts (5) with the washers (4) at the cover assembly (1).
(9) Install the bolts (3) and (6) with the washers (4).
(10) Tighten the bolts (3), (5) and (6).

Subtask 27-41-42-860-055-A
A. Put the aircraft back to the serviceable condition.
(1) Remove the 98D27407532000 RIGGING PIN - THS MECHANICAL CONTROL from the rocker assembly (12) of the cable tension regulator (10).
(2) Remove the 98D27403500000 PITCH TRIM CONTROL LOCKING from the pitch trim control wheel.
(3) Make sure that the work area is clean and clear of tools and other items.
(4) Install the access panel 311AL and close the access door 312AR.
(5) Remove the access platform(s).
(6) Remove the WARNING NOTICE(S).
